Positive Pressure Control

Positive pressure prevents contaminated air from entering controlled spaces.

Advantages include:

  • Reduced cross-contamination
  • Improved air cleanliness
  • Enhanced cleanroom integrity
  • Better infection prevention

Pressure control is particularly important in healthcare and laboratory environments.

Testing and Validation

Before handover, every system undergoes rigorous testing.

Validation procedures commonly include:

  • HEPA filter integrity testing
  • Air velocity measurement
  • Airflow visualization
  • Pressure differential testing
  • Particle count testing
  • Performance qualification

Testing confirms that the system operates according to design specifications.
